Rumour: Lighter, Thinner 5th Generation iPad to Debut in March 2013

Japanese Apple site Macotakara claims its sources note a fifth generation iPad could be coming in March 2013, that will be lighter and thinner, taking design cues from the iPad mini:

However Chinese news ZOL (CBS Interactive) reported next iPad mini in AppleInsider’s article, according to my inside source, iPad(5th) may be released in March, 2013.

Source told that, design of this new iPad will be like iPad mini in detail, and be thinner and lightweight.

Apple released its 4th generation iPad at the same time as the iPad mini in October. Last month, Digitimes claimed Apple would launch another iPad “around the middle of 2013,” along with a new iPhone. Apple formerly released new iPads in the Spring, but that changed this year.
